Meeting notes — Kestrelgate sync, Q3 planning. Upstream Quotewire API flaked twice last month; retries made it worse. Decision: add circuit breaker in the gateway layer. Threshold: 5 failures / 30s window, half-open after 60s. Fallback returns cached quotes with staleness header. Do not tune thresholds without load-testing against the Marlow staging cluster first. Metrics go to the breaker-state dashboard; alert fires on sustained open state. Config lives in the gateway repo. Questions on ownership go to the engineer below.

approver of hahog-hahap = Ulaath Praael

## Support

If you're on-call and the stale-cache gremlin from the Q3 postmortem (see `docs/postmortem-cachefog.md`) shows up again, don't panic — flush the Cachefog edge tier first and watch the hit-ratio dashboard. Still weird after ten minutes? Wake up the caching crew by sending a note to the address below.

escalation mailbox, kaweg-kahif: druwyn.sordor@nelvroworks.corp

## Runbook: Largediff Rollout

Largediff v4 handles files over 500 MB via chunked rendering. Deploy to canary first. Watch memory on the render pods; rollback threshold is 85%. No schema changes this cycle. Feature flag: chunked_view, default off. Artifacts must be verified before promotion; verify against the release signing key below.

deploy key for kagup-bawig: bky9_ZMq28eTw9

Tide-table widget (Project Shorelark) — discussed caching of harmonic constants. Agreed: predictions beyond 7 days must show an accuracy banner, and the Pellow Bay station data refreshes hourly, not daily as previously assumed. Offline fallback uses the last fetched table with a stale indicator. Unit tests for DST transitions are mandatory before the next release. All future changes require sign-off from the person named below.

signatory, yahog-badug: Quenix Ulaael